
Retirement is often seen as a time to relax and enjoy the fruits of your labor, but many seniors find that continuing to work offers numerous benefits. Working after retirement can help maintain financial stability, provide a sense of purpose, and keep you mentally and physically active. Moreover, with the rise of remote work opportunities, seniors can now find flexible jobs that allow them to work from the comfort of their homes.

1. Virtual Assistant

General Tips on How to Get Started
1. Identify Your Skills and Interests: Choose a job that aligns with your skills, experience, and interests. This will make the work more enjoyable and increase your chances of success.
2. Set Up a Dedicated Workspace: Create a comfortable and quiet workspace at home to help you stay focused and productive.
3. Invest in Reliable Equipment: Ensure you have a reliable computer, internet connection, and any necessary software or tools required for your job.
4. Market Yourself: Create profiles on job platforms like Upwork, Fiverr, and LinkedIn. Showcase your skills and experience to attract potential clients or employers.
5. Continuous Learning: Stay updated with the latest trends and technologies related to your field. Online courses and tutorials can help you improve your skills.
6. Network: Join online communities and forums related to your job interests. Networking can lead to job opportunities and valuable connections.
7. Stay Organized: Keep track of your tasks, deadlines, and client communications. Using organizational tools like calendars and project management software can help.
8. Balance Work and Life: Set boundaries to ensure you have a healthy work-life balance. Take breaks and make time for hobbies and relaxation.
